Definition Of Peak Periods

Coincidence is the key to understanding peak periods: the hours, days and times when energy usage by businesses is at its highest. This knowledge can help business owners reduce their energy consumption during these critical periods of peak energy use.

Definitionally speaking, a peak period is defined as an interval when demand for electricity exceeds supply due to increased levels of activity or prolonged hot weather that cause additional strain on power grids. Peak periods often coincide with summertime heat waves and winter cold snaps; however, they can also occur anytime throughout the day or week.

Commonly referred to as “energy peaks,” these short-term spikes in electrical demand are characterized by increases in both the amount of electricity used and the rate charged per kilowatt hour (kWh). Businesses that operate during peak periods may be subject to higher utility bills than those operating outside them. For this reason, it’s important for businesses to evaluate their energy use and identify ways to conserve power during peak periods.

Alternative Sources Of Energy

Businesses can reduce their energy consumption during peak periods by taking advantage of alternative sources of energy. Renewable sources such as solar, wind, geothermal, hydropower, and biomass are available to business owners for installation or purchase. Solar power is a great option for businesses looking to decrease their dependence on fossil fuels; it requires little maintenance and provides electricity without any emissions.

Wind energy has become increasingly popular in recent years due to its cost-effectiveness and zero carbon footprint when compared to other nonrenewable resources. Geothermal systems use the earth’s natural heat stored beneath the surface to provide heating and cooling services while significantly reducing overall operational costs. Hydropower offers an opportunity for companies located near water sources like rivers, streams, or reservoirs to generate electricity with minimal environmental impact. Finally, biomass energy involves burning organic material like plants and animal waste that produces fewer pollutants than traditional combustible fuel sources. By investing in alternative forms of energy generation businesses can save money over time while also doing their part for the environment.

Optimizing Heating And Cooling Systems

Businesses can reduce their energy consumption during peak periods by optimizing their heating and cooling systems. The heating efficiency can be improved through the use of efficient thermostats that regulate the temperature throughout the day and night, reducing unnecessary usage when not needed. Similarly, cooling efficiency can be increased by ensuring the proper insulation is installed in all areas of a business as well as utilizing air conditioning units with advanced technologies to better control temperatures within a building. Upgrading existing insulation or installing more efficient insulation materials also helps manage internal temperatures for both heating and cooling purposes thereby decreasing demand during peak hours. By implementing these strategies businesses can maintain comfortable indoor climates while significantly reducing their energy demands during peak times.

Developing Energy Management Programs

The efficient use of energy is essential to reduce environmental impacts and save on costs. To achieve this, businesses must develop comprehensive energy management programs that incorporate strategies for reducing peak periods’ consumption. These plans should include the implementation of specific policies and systems to guide the organization’s energy usage decisions while meeting its operational needs.

The goals of such a program could focus on improving lighting efficiency by replacing old lights with more efficient options; training staff in proper energy-saving techniques; installing power strip surge protectors where feasible; optimizing equipment performance through regular maintenance; minimizing idling time for machines when not in use; avoiding overproduction or overheating of products; upgrading outdated electrical systems; taking advantage of natural daylighting opportunities; and using computerized controls for HVAC systems.

In addition, establishing standardized practices can help ensure compliance with organizational protocols regarding energy conservation efforts. Suggested measures may include encouraging employees to turn off appliances and other devices during non-business hours, setting temperature parameters for air conditioning or heating units, or scheduling operating times for certain machinery. All these steps will require collaboration between different departments within the business as well as external contractors if needed. With an effective plan in place, businesses can make progress toward reducing their energy consumption during peak periods while gaining tangible cost savings from reduced electricity bills.

Financial Incentives For Saving Energy

Many businesses may be hesitant to invest in energy-saving incentives due to the financial commitment involved. It is important, however, to remember that reducing energy consumption during peak periods can have far-reaching economic benefits for businesses. Financial incentives such as tax credits and subsidies make it easier for businesses to offset the initial costs of investing in more efficient systems.

For example, many governments offer rebates on energy-efficient lighting or HVAC systems, making them much cheaper than traditional technologies. Additionally, utility companies often provide grants and low-interest loans specifically designed to help customers save money by decreasing their energy use.

Businesses should also take advantage of innovative financing solutions like performance contracting that allow them to pay for upgrades over time with the cost savings from reduced electricity bills. By implementing these kinds of programs, companies can dramatically reduce their operational expenses while achieving a higher level of sustainability and improving overall efficiency levels. Furthermore, taking proactive steps towards reducing energy consumption will demonstrate a company’s commitment to environmental stewardship which could lead to increased customer loyalty and brand recognition in today’s socially conscious marketplace.
